Unity动画相关

motionbuilder_扩展部件01

2018-05-12  本文已影响306人  CG动捕

什么是角色扩展

角色扩展以将任何类型的对象与角色关联起来,无论是额外的肢体,角色携带的武器,相机或跟随角色的射灯。任何想要控制的对象或属性以及你的角色的键都可以作为字符扩展添加。

角色扩展对于具有非典型特征的角色模型非常好用,比如恐龙蝴蝶等还有一些随身的武器道具。我们需要在motionbuilder里把他们链接到HIK控制系统上,以便身体和道具合一。

《驯龙高手》

下面来一个小案例演示下

一:准备角色和扩展部件

没有合适的模型就用官方自带的(这模型脸真丑)

打开角色和扩展部件

二:把道具链接到角色身上

可以理解为父子约束,儿子的思想跟着爸爸走,首先要找到儿子的‘大脑’。ctrl+W切换到示意图中找到他的‘大脑’也就是儿子的的总控制器,如果你的场景资产比较多在示意图中右键选择Auto Arrage启用自动排列并单击排列全部。然后按A键可以视图显示所有节点。

选择儿子的总控制器X键拖动到肩膀上(我的motionbuilder快捷键是MAYA的怎么切换前看前面的文章Moitonbuilder基本操作一)选择父子约束Parent

父子约束

移动下角色体查看是否链接成功。

动画演示

三:创建扩展字符

细心的小伙伴发现父子约束后,并无卵用前面的部件并没有跟着走。此时我们要创建一个扩展字符好比创建hik字符一样,让motionbuilder认识他。

一图胜千言,这图画的我都不用打字和做是视频了O(∩_∩)O哈哈~

创建扩展

让扩展部件成为新“身体部分”,添加好后可以在角色的属性面板里直接操作扩展的部件。

动画演示

创建参考属性,然后锁住,这样不管你选择上下层级都可有访问到这个属性。

四:创建参考对象

这一步很重要设置扩展部件的参考对象,以后K全身帧动画会连同扩展部件一起K帧。

动画效果

更多知识可以关注本简书号 CG动捕

可以关注我公众号交流理财O(∩_∩)O哈哈~                                                     


       

让你少奋斗5年以上不在为金钱而委曲求全

 周天加班写教程打赏都是真爱哈哈

上一篇 下一篇

猜你喜欢

热点阅读